Roof Beam Repair in Kansas City, KS
Roof beam repair services focus on restoring the structural integrity of the beams that support a roof. These repairs are essential when beams become damaged due to age, moisture, pests, or other issues that compromise their strength. Projects typically involve replacing or reinforcing compromised beams, addressing sagging or warping, and ensuring the overall stability of the roof structure. Homeowners often seek this service after noticing signs like ceiling cracks, sagging rooflines, or water damage, and they want to understand the extent of damage, the materials involved, and how repairs will impact the safety and longevity of their property.
Before requesting roof beam repair, property owners should consider the scope of the damage and whether other parts of the roof or framing may be affected. It’s helpful to understand the types of materials used in the existing beams, the potential need for additional structural assessments, and the overall impact on the roof’s support system. Clear communication about the current condition of the beams and any visible issues can assist in planning effective repairs that help maintain the safety and stability of the home.

Roof Beam Repair Questions
What causes roof beams to need repair? Damage from age, moisture, or structural stress can weaken roof beams and require repairs.
How can I tell if my roof beams need repair? Signs include sagging ceilings, visible cracks, or unusual noises inside the attic or roof space.
What types of repairs are common for roof beams? Repairs often involve reinforcement, replacement of damaged sections, or adding support to restore stability.
Is roof beam repair necessary for maintaining a roof’s integrity? Yes, addressing beam issues helps prevent further structural damage and supports the overall roof system.
